Ceramic Laser Materials and Components

Monolithic composite laser materials with undoped caps can be produced directly from ceramics [67-74]. An alternative way is the use of undoped material to clad the laser-active materials with any shape, in which the undoped material can serve to enhance dissipation of heat and even guide the laser radiation. In this case, there is diffusion of doping ions into the undoped part, which has been studied by various methods [75-79]. It is found that in case of Nd YAG, a diffusion layer with the thickness of up to tens of micrometers can be formed, depending on the fabrication process. [Pg.592]
